Cross-Sectional Area Calculator
Choose a cross-section shape, enter its dimensions, and the area updates instantly. Supports ten structural shapes used in engineering and geometry: solid circle, rectangle, hollow rectangle, tube (pipe), I-beam, T-section, C-channel, L-angle, equilateral triangle, and isosceles triangle. Switch between millimetres and inches at any time.
What is a cross-sectional area?
A cross-sectional area is the two-dimensional shape you would see if you sliced straight through a three-dimensional object perpendicular to its length. For a steel rod, the cross-section is a circle. For a timber joist, it is a rectangle. For a structural steel beam, it is the familiar I or H shape. The area of that cut face is the cross-sectional area, measured in length units squared (mm², cm², in², etc.). It appears in almost every structural and mechanical calculation: axial stress = force / area, shear flow, bearing pressure, and flow velocity in pipes all depend directly on it.
Why shape choice matters in structural design
Different shapes carry load very differently for the same cross-sectional area. An I-beam concentrates material in the flanges, far from the neutral axis, which maximises bending stiffness (second moment of area) while keeping weight low. A hollow tube or rectangle does the same in all directions simultaneously, which is why it is preferred for columns. A solid circle delivers equal stiffness in every direction, ideal for rotating shafts. An L-angle efficiently handles combined bending and twisting in light brackets. Understanding the area is the first step; then combining it with the geometry of the section gives full section properties such as the moment of inertia, section modulus, and radius of gyration used in beam and column design.
How to measure cross-section dimensions accurately
For standard rolled steel sections, dimensions are listed in manufacturers' section property tables (e.g. AISC or BS 4) and should be taken from those tables rather than measured directly, because flange tapers and fillet radii make the actual geometry slightly more complex than the simplified shapes here. For custom fabricated, concrete, timber, or plastic sections, use a vernier caliper or digital measuring tool, and always measure the critical dimensions (flange width, height, and wall thickness) at several points to detect variation. When switching between metric and imperial, remember that 1 inch = 25.4 mm, so areas scale by 645.16 (1 in² = 645.16 mm²).
Stress, flow, and other uses of cross-sectional area
Engineers use cross-sectional area in a wide range of calculations. In structural engineering, axial (direct) stress sigma = F / A, where F is the applied force. In fluid mechanics, flow rate Q = A × v, where v is the average velocity. In electrical engineering, wire resistance is inversely proportional to the conductor cross-section. In concrete design, the area of reinforcing bars determines the tensile capacity. This calculator gives you the geometric area; from there you apply material properties and load conditions to complete the design check.
Cross-section area formulas at a glance
| Shape | Area formula | Notes |
|---|---|---|
| Circle (solid) | A = π D² / 4 | D = outer diameter |
| Tube / pipe | A = π (D² - d²) / 4 | D outer, d inner |
| Rectangle | A = W × H | full solid section |
| Hollow rectangle | A = W×H - (W-2t1)(H-2t2) | t1 side, t2 top/bottom wall |
| I-beam | A = 2×W×tf + (H-2tf)×tw | symmetric flanges |
| T-section | A = W×tf + (H-tf)×tw | single top flange |
| C-channel | A = 2×W×tf + (H-2tf)×tw | web on one side only |
| L-angle | A = a×t + (b-t)×t | unequal legs allowed |
| Equilateral triangle | A = (√3/4) × a² | all sides = a |
| Isosceles triangle | A = b×h / 2 | base b, height h |
Quick reference for the ten shapes supported by this calculator. Variables: D = diameter, d = inner diameter, W = width, H = height, tf = flange thickness, tw = web thickness, t = wall/leg thickness, a = side, b = base, h = height.
Frequently asked questions
What is the difference between cross-sectional area and surface area?
Cross-sectional area is the area of a flat slice cut perpendicular to an object's length - it is a 2D measurement of the cut face. Surface area is the total area of the entire outer surface of a 3D object. For a cylinder, the cross-sectional area is pi times the radius squared, while the surface area includes the two circular ends plus the curved side.
How do I find the cross-sectional area of a pipe?
Measure the outer diameter D and inner diameter d (or calculate d from the wall thickness: d = D - 2t). Then use the formula A = (pi / 4) x (D^2 - d^2). For example, a pipe with outer diameter 60 mm and inner diameter 50 mm has an area of (pi/4) x (3600 - 2500) = (pi/4) x 1100 = 864.9 mm^2. This is the net metal area that carries structural load.
What units does this calculator use and can I convert the result?
In metric mode the inputs are in millimetres (mm) and the area is in mm^2. In imperial mode the inputs are in inches (in) and the area is in in^2. To convert: 1 in^2 = 645.16 mm^2, and 1 mm^2 = 0.00155 in^2. If you need cm^2, divide the mm^2 result by 100.
Why does an I-beam have more bending resistance than a solid rectangle of the same area?
Bending resistance (second moment of area, I) depends on how far the material is from the neutral axis: I = integral of y^2 dA. An I-beam places most of its material in the flanges at the maximum distance from the centre, so it achieves a much higher I for the same total area than a compact rectangle does. That is why I-beams carry large loads over long spans efficiently.
Is the cross-sectional area formula the same for a C-channel and an I-beam?
The formula is similar: both use two flanges plus a web. The difference is that an I-beam has two opposing flanges (one top, one bottom), while a C-channel has the same two flanges but the web connects them on one side only, leaving the other side open. For the same overall dimensions and thicknesses the formula A = 2 x W x tf + (H - 2tf) x tw is identical; the distinction matters for bending axis and centroid location, not raw area.
How do I calculate the cross-sectional area of a triangle?
For any triangle, area = (1/2) x base x height, where the height is the perpendicular distance from the base to the opposite vertex. For an equilateral triangle with all sides equal to a, the formula simplifies to A = (sqrt(3) / 4) x a^2, because the height is (sqrt(3)/2) x a.
Can I use this calculator for concrete columns or timber beams?
Yes, for the basic geometric area calculation the material does not matter - the geometry is the same regardless of what the section is made of. Once you have the cross-sectional area you then apply material-specific factors: the concrete or timber strength, reinforcement ratio, or section classification to complete a structural design check.